Double Cleansing: Why Your Skin Isn’t Clear
When it comes to achieving radiant, healthy-looking skin, one of the most overlooked steps is cleansing. And if your skin still looks dull or congested, this is often where the issue starts.
Double cleansing comes from Korean and Japanese skincare traditions and involves cleansing the skin twice.
The first step uses an oil-based cleanser, and the second uses a gentle water-based cleanser. Together, they create a deeper level of cleansing that supports clearer, more balanced skin.
Why One Cleanse Isn’t Enough
Throughout the day, the skin collects buildup from:
• makeup
• sunscreen
• excess oil
• pollution
• environmental debris
A single cleanse often doesn’t remove all of this. Leftover residue can clog pores and cause the skin to look dull, uneven, or congested.
Step One: Oil Cleanse
The first step uses an oil-based cleanser. Oil dissolves oil, which means it can break down stubborn substances like long-wear makeup, SPF, and excess sebum. This step lifts buildup gently without aggressive scrubbing.
Step Two: Water-Based Cleanse
The second cleanse uses a gentle gel or foaming cleanser.
This removes remaining impurities like sweat and debris while maintaining the skin barrier.
After this step, skin should feel clean, balanced, and comfortable, not tight or stripped.
Why Double Cleansing Improves Your Routine
When the skin is properly cleansed, everything else works better. Active ingredients like vitamin C, hyaluronic acid, and peptides absorb more effectively.
This allows serums, ampoules, and moisturizers to deliver better results.

When to Double Cleanse
Double cleansing is most beneficial in the evening, especially if you:
• wear makeup
• apply sunscreen daily
• live in a high-pollution environment
In the morning, a simple cleanse is usually enough.
Choosing the Right Formulas
Look for oil cleansers that emulsify easily so they rinse clean without residue. Follow with a gentle cleanser suited to your skin type to maintain balance.
